Hi Jess, As a first step, try to find the drivers through Windows Update. Step 1: Try performing Windows Update to check for the availability of the drivers. Update a driver for hardware that isn't working properly Update drivers: recommended links Step 2: Also refer the following link and download the drivers for Windows Vista and install the same in compatibility mode. Choose the Operating system as Vista 64-bit and expand Audio(2) category and download both the files. As you have already downloaded the drivers for Windows Vista, save the installation file and install it in compatibility mode. Follow these steps to install the Drivers in Compatibility mode: 1. Locate the executable file(.exe file) for the driver installation program. 2. Right-click the file, and then click Properties.
3. In the PackageName Properties dialog box, click the Compatibility tab. 4. Click to select the Run this program in compatibility mode for check box, click Windows Vista in the Run this program in compatibility mode for list, and then click OK. 5. Double-click the executable file to start the installation program.
